Ruby ‘Irene’ Ecalbarger

| January 28, 2020 8:36 AM

September 9, 1948 – January 20, 2020

Ruby “Irene” Ecalbarger danced her way into heaven on Jan. 20, 2020. She loved to dance it; was her favorite thing to do.

Irene was born Sept. 9, 1948 in Alton, Missouri to Laman and Opal Sanders. She moved to the Wenatchee Valley with her parents and two sisters in June of 1963 where she lived until 1989. Irene graduated from Wenatchee High School in 1966 and after going to business school worked at the hospital in Wenatchee.

In 1985 Irene met the love of her life Buck Ecalbarger while out dancing and on Jan. 8, 1988, they married. They both gained two bonus sons from previous marriages. Buck and Irene moved to Renton in 1989 where they lived until Buck’s retirement from Boeing, moving to Moses Lake in 2004. Irene, with her husband Buck, spent time with her grandchildren, friends and family fishing, going to yard sales, refinishing furniture, traveling and of course dancing.

Irene battled numerous health issues from the time she was a teenager but never let them stop her; they rarely even slowed her down. Many of those battles she fought with her husband Buck by her side. In the end those battles took a toll on her body and she was no longer able to fight.
